Infineon SIPMOS Series MOSFET, 60V Maximum Drain Source Voltage, 230mA Maximum Continuous Drain Current - BSS159NH6327XTSA2


This MOSFET is a compact N-channel transistor designed for low-power switching and control tasks in automotive and industrial environments. It operates across a wide temperature span and is intended for surface-mounted circuit designs where robust voltage handling and modest current capability are required. The device suits power-management roles within constrained board space and regulated voltage domains.

Features and Benefits:


• 60V drain-source rating enables higher-voltage switching applications
• 8 Ω maximum Rds provides predictable conduction losses
• 230 mA continuous drain current supports small-load drivers
• 360 mW power dissipation limits thermal stress under load
• 1.4 nC typical gate charge allows faster gate transitions
• 20V maximum gate voltage protects gate from overdrive

What thermal range can it withstand in harsh environments?


The component functions from -55 °C up to 150 °C, allowing use across extended ambient and engine-bay temperatures.

How does the package affect board assembly and layout?


The SOT-23 3-pin surface-mount package reduces required PCB area and supports automated pick-and-place assembly for compact layouts.

What channel behaviour should designers expect at idle?


It is a depletion-mode N-channel device, so designers should account for channel conduction characteristics when establishing off-state biasing.

Are there limits on mechanical mounting or pin count considerations?


The device is a 3-pin SMD part intended for standard soldering processes with standard footprint constraints.
